The Challenge of Analyzing the Results of Next-Generation Sequencing in Children.
Pediatrics - 1 Jan 2016
Thiffault Isabelle, Lantos John
Abstract excerpt
In recent years, next-generation sequencing technologies have revolutionized approaches to genetic studies. Whole-exome or whole-genome sequencing allows diagnoses in many patients who have complex phenotypes and unusual clinical presentations.
